Mycology for Fitness Enthusiasts When I first heard about the health benefits of certain mushrooms, my ears perked up immediately. As someone focused on fitness, nutrition is absolutely key. Growing varieties like grey oyster mushrooms and King Oyster at home has been a game-changer for my diet. These aren't just delicious; they're packed with protein, essential vitamins, and minerals that actively support muscle recovery and overall well-being. Imagine tossing fresh, home-grown oyster mushrooms into your post-workout stir-fry or blending them into a savory smoothie! It’s an amazing feeling knowing exactly where your food comes from and how fresh it is. Beyond their nutritional value, some mushrooms are considered adaptogens, helping the body manage stress and potentially boost endurance. While I'm just starting with common gourmet types, the potential for integrating these natural powerhouses into a fitness regimen is huge. I've found that the very act of cultivating them – from monitoring mycelium growth in petri dishes to watching a dense cluster of small, bright yellow mushrooms emerge from a substrate – is also a therapeutic process that contributes to mental well-being, which is just as important as physical fitness for a holistic approach to health.
